That's why the team isn't getting "found out" tactically. There's no obvious way to nullify this attack.

This is key. Want to press us high? Kjaer/Romagnoli long ball to Ibra who picks it out of the air and lays it down gently for one of the many speed demons to run into.

Want to go very low and park the bus? Good luck trying to find anyone to mark with Ibra floating everywhere and pulling you out of shape, and Theo/Rebic overloading the left side and Bennacer/Kessie cleaning up every second ball.

Mix of both? You can't press Bennacer/Kessie no matter how hard you try and you can't have a high line against our speed demons and you can't drop too low and allow us to control the game. Defend too narrow and Theo will rape you. Defend too wide and there's space for Hakan to orchestrate.

This versatility and options is why we're dangerous, plus we seem to have really improved our pre-match analysis and it seems each game we tweak the strategy to both hide our weakness (we're weak during our counterpress if they manage to break it quickly) and exploit the opposition weakness. I think this is a very underrated aspect of Pioli's reign so far.

Edit: This is the exact opposite of Susoball. Back then, stop Suso and you stop Milan.

If we can't get a targetman, then might as well stick with Rebic, who's a versatile attacker and also a factor in aerial and physical duels.

However I think a targetman is crucial if the team wants to remain multifaceted and unpredictable. This team doesn't need a dribbling frontman creating chances for them. They can create chances through wing-play, the middle, dribbling, passes on the ground, crosses.
Ibra's most important quality is his aerial game and hold-up play.
He is an outlet when the ground passes aren't working at the back and when opponents are crowding their box.
